What Are Easements?

An easement is the granting of a right-of-way across someone else’s real estate. An affirmative easement allows one party access to another party’s property, while a negative easement restricts a property owner from taking certain actions on their own property. Legal disputes can arise over easements when property owners refuse to grant access to their private property.

What Are Some Examples of Situations Where I Might Need a Real Estate Lawyer To Help With an Easement?

You should consult a real estate lawyer as soon as possible if:

  • A utility company is seeking an easement on your property to work on pipes or power lines that run across your land
  • A neighboring property owner needs to cut across your property to reach another parcel of property that they own
  • A neighbor is refusing you access to their private road to reach your property after allowing you to do so for years
  • Your city wants to create access to public property, such as a forest or beach, that can only be accessed by cutting across your private property

How Can a Lawyer Help Me With an Easement?

Whatever side of an easement you are on, you should have a lawyer’s help. Your lawyer can write up an easement agreement that clearly spells out the terms and conditions, along with the length of time that the easement will run for. Having a clear easement written and agreed to will limit future disputes and litigation.

What Could Happen if I Don’t Hire a Real Estate Lawyer To Help With an Easement?

Without a lawyer’s help, you are more likely to face disputes and confusion over an easement. “Implied easements” will be more difficult to enforce if one party suddenly changes their mind. If you are negotiating with a utility company or a local government, you will be at a disadvantage when drafting an easement to your property if you don’t have a lawyer.
